Morning Road Incidents Across the Netherlands Cause Car Fires, Delays and One Hospitalization

Police have opened investigations into the separate crashes.

Overview

  • On the N371 near Hoogersmilde, a two‑car crash prompted a large emergency response including a trauma helicopter, and one person was taken to hospital.
  • The N371 was closed for police investigation after the collision, causing local traffic disruption.
  • In Amsterdam, a car on the A10 near exit 102 at Sloterdijk caught fire around 9:15 a.m., and firefighters extinguished it in about 20 minutes before handing the vehicle to a recovery company.
  • No injuries were reported on the A10, and westbound traffic toward Zuid experienced delays of up to roughly eight minutes.
  • Near Hoogeveen on the A28, a collision led to a car fire that produced heavy smoke; the driver escaped, was checked by ambulance personnel and was uninjured as the vehicle burned out.
